Title

Contactless capacitive obstacle detection system for automotive applications

Abstract
A contactless obstacle detection system has been developed for automatic windows and doors to avoid painfully squeezing or injuries. The system takes advantage of the rubber profile of the opening. High reliability is achieved by complex analogue and digital signal processing. Moving average filters account for slow changing influences like temperature drift or material aging. Capacitance measurement at multiple frequencies allows the detection and distinction of rain and splash water to a real obstacle. The contactless obstacle detection system can be used in many applications. Further work is dedicated to implement additional versions of the measurement circuit for higher resolution down to a few Atofarads.
